Obituary for Elizabeth "Beth" Hodkinson

Elizabeth "Beth"  Hodkinson
Passed away peacefully at The Carpenter Hospice, Burlington on April 23, 2011. Our mother has passed on to her next great adventure. She was predeceased by her adoring husband, John "Jack" in 2007. Her gift of love lives on in her family; son John, his partner Vanda, her daughter Spring Watson, her daughter June and son-in-law Tod Wright, her daughter Anne Waggoner, and her youngest daughter Lisa and son-in-law Robert Dietz. She was much loved and cherished by her grandchildren, Christopher (Chandra), Ian (Kim) and Morgan Hodkinson, Devon McLaughlin, George (Stephanie) and Missy Wright, Bradley, Tim (Gabrielle), and Dan Waggoner, Robert and William Dietz. She was the proud great grand mother of Avaleen Waggoner. She is also mourned by her sister Frances Elgie of Sault Ste Marie and her brother James Spring of Aurora. She will be missed by many friends at church, in her neighbourhood and at the bridge table. Her inclusivity, inquisitiveness, faith, acceptance and lust for life endeared her to people of all ages. Her philanthropy was an example to us and improved the lives of many. Mom's family is grateful for the many acts of kindness over the past four months; the food, flowers, notes, phone calls and most especially the prayers. We are also grateful for the wonderful care given by Dr. Michael Foster and by the superb staff and volunteers at the Carpenter Hospice. We so appreciate the nurses who came to the home and the support from CCAC. A Service of Remembrance will be celebrated at Port Nelson United Church , 3132 South Drive (at Rossmore), Burlington, on Thursday, April 28, 2011 at 3 p.m. Cremation has taken place. Interment of ashes will take place at Mount Pleasant Cemetery with her husband's at a later date. All are welcome to attend a reception following the service at Roseland Park Country Club, 3079 Princess Blvd, just west of the church, behind the tennis courts. Mom asked that memorial donations be made to Port Nelson United Church in her memory.
